August 21, 2017 RE: Notice of Annual Meeting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Condominium Association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Time-Share Association Dear Marriott’s Manor Club Owner: The 2017 Annual Meetings of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Condominium Association and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Time-Share Association will be held concurrently at 11:30 a.m., Eastern Daylight time, on October 19, 2017, at Ford’s Colony Country Club (see Reader Board for exact meeting room location), 240 Ford’s Colony Drive, Williamsburg, Virginia 23188.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Condominium Association is responsible for the maintenance of the Common Elements and Limited Common Elements of the Condominium. The purpose of the Condominium Association meeting is to review the operations of the Association, conduct any other business which may be presented at the meeting, and to consider the following: Election of one (1) member to the Board of Directors to serve a three-year term Amendment of Bylaws at Article II, Section 9 Amendment of Bylaws at Article V, Section 6 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Time-Share Association is responsible for maintaining the Time-Share Program and for the maintenance of the interiors of the Time-Share Units within the Condominium. The purpose of the Time-Share Association meeting is to review the operations of the Association, conduct any other business which may be presented at the meeting, and to consider the following: Election of one (1) member to the Board of Directors to serve a three-year term Because of the specific responsibilities of each Association, separate proxies and separate elections are required. As an Owner, you are a member of both the Condominium Association and the Time-Share Association. Please complete and return both Limited Proxies included with this notice. To distinguish between each Association, the Condominium Association Limited Proxy is printed on “blue” paper and the Time-Share Association Limited Proxy is printed on “yellow” paper. In order to conduct the Annual Meetings of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Condominium Association and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Time-Share Association, each Association must obtain quorum which requires a minimum vote (in person or by Proxy) of 25% of the voting interests. Manor Club at Ford’s Colony Condominium Association 2017 Annual Meeting

Proposals

1. Election of One (1) Member to the Board of Directors (Item 2A on your Limited Proxy)

One (1) member will be elected to the Board of Directors to serve a three-year term. See the Candidate Profiles for a summary of the candidates.

2. Amendment to the Bylaws (Item 2B on your Limited Proxy)

Article II, Section 9 of the Bylaws shall be amended to revise the second sentence to read as follows: “Proxies shall be duly executed in writing by one with authority to execute deeds pursuant to the requirements of Section 55-79.77 (d) of the Condominium Act and must be filed with the Secretary before the appointed time of the meeting.” Your Board of Directors recommends a vote “FOR” this Amendment.

3. Amendment to the Bylaws (Item 2C on your Limited Proxy)

Article V, Section 6 of the Bylaws shall be removed in its entirety and replaced with the following: “Section 6. Additions. Alterations. or Improvements by Board of Directors. Whenever, in the judgment and sole discretion of the Board of Directors, the Common Elements shall require additions, alterations, or improvements, the Board of Directors may proceed with the making of such additions, alterations or improvements without approval of the Unit Owners and the cost thereof shall constitute a Common Expense and be assessed against the Unit Owners. Notwithstanding the foregoing, if, in the opinion of not less than two-thirds of the members of the Board of Directors, such additions, alterations or improvements to the Common Elements are exclusively or substantially exclusively for the benefit of the Unit Owner or Unit Owners requesting the same, such requesting Unit Owners shall be assessed therefor in such proportions as they jointly approve, or if they are unable to agree thereon, in such proportions as may be determined by the Board of Directors.” Your Board of Directors recommends a vote “FOR” this Amendment.
